Zoning Administrator Peggy Connor told the Planning Commission on April 13 that the Selectboard will host a presentation by Lynnette Claudon of the State Department of Environmental Conservation on April 21 at 7:00 p.m. The presentation will cover American Rescue Plan Act (ARPA) grant opportunities to help municipalities develop public drinking-water systems and community wastewater disposal systems in places lacking critical infrastructure.

Connor said prior projects often stalled because users could not afford the rate increases needed to cover project costs; the April 21 presentation is intended to explain current funding options and how municipalities might proceed. Planning Commission members were encouraged to attend; the presentation is open to members of the public.
